Romania Day 4 Mogosoaia Palace

After the guided tour to the Palace of the Parliament the bus took us 13 km away from Bucharest to Mogosoaia Palace, a beautiful small palace that houses exceptional furniture and pieces of art and is surrounded by a gorgeous garden and lake.




Then we arranged to meet my cousins Kalliope and Sorin at their beautiful attic office over the VanGogh cafe.

They took us for a lovely traditional meal to an inn-restaurant.
